Removes Chlorination Byproducts

Cities use water treatment centers as a way to cleanse water of bacteria, viruses, parasites and other organisms that cause illness. During this process, chlorine is added to the water. The byproducts of chlorination have been found to increase the risk of certain types of cancer. When you have a water filtration system installed in your home, the equipment removes those byproducts so you do not consume them.

Fewer Microbes

No matter whether your home is connected to a municipal water supply or you have well water, some microbes will still be present in the water that comes out of your faucets. A water filtration system helps to filter out potentially harmful cysts and microorganisms such as giardia and cryptosporidium. Fewer contaminants in your water lessens your risk of developing gastrointestinal illnesses.

Better Tasting

Filtered water does not have the chemical smells that tap water often has. With fewer impurities, filtered water often tastes better than tap water. Most states do not have any regulations about bottled water, which in some cases is nothing more than unfiltered tap water from a city water supply. When the water that you are drinking tastes good to you, you may be more likely to drink more of it. The foods and drinks you make with the freshly filtered water from your home may also taste better to you.
